1. Bell Sleeves
Bell sleeves are one of those transitional fall fashion trends. During the summer, we saw a lot of sheer fabrics and cool cottons. But for this season, go for bell sleeves with warmer fabrics like wool or knit.
2. Velvet
Velvet has got to be one of this year’s biggest fall fashion trends, and it’s also one of the most wearable. For an instant luxe look, you can incorporate this material into almost anything: boots, pants, dresses, and even blazers. Denim and velvet is such a chic combo!
3. Schoolgirl-Inspired
One of this year’s surprise fall fashion trends, we saw a lot of schoolgirl-inspired looks at New York Fashion Week this year. You probably already have all the pieces in your wardrobe: a button-down shirt, a cardigan or cropped blazer, and a box pleat skirt!
4. Embellished Jackets
Gigi Hadid rocked this embellished denim jacket on the streets of New York Fashion Week this season, and I think I’m in love with it! This is one of those fall fashion trends that lets you flaunt your personality and uniqueness.
5. 70s-Inspired
There have been so many 70s-inspired looks this entire 2016, but they were mostly casual outfits. If you love this trend and want to wear it to work, pick flared pants and a button-down blouse that are both slightly more form-fitting.
6. Blush Pink
Color-based fall fashion trends are also super easy to wear every day. Blush pink is a hot color this season for everything from t-shirts, to dresses, to accessories. So even if you’re wearing the laziest outfit ever, a touch of blush pink will keep you on-trend.
7. Coordinates
Chrissy Teigen was out and about in New York Fashion Week in these geometric coordinates, and she looked amazing! This is another great work-appropriate look that’s fashion-forward at the same time. I just recommend skipping the cropped top and going for a more modest top.

8. Sweats
Sweats aren’t just for the gym anymore. I love this idea of tucking it into a high-waisted skirt; I think I’ll try it out today!
9. White
Crisp white is also one of this year’s biggest fall fashion trends. Keep warm by picking white outfits in thicker fabrics like wool, or pieces with longer sleeves and hemlines.
10. Joggers
Athleisure is here to stay! Give your comfy joggers a fall upgrade by pairing it with a bomber jacket or a coat.
11. Pinstripes
Pinstripes are another example of fall fashion trends you can (and should!) wear to work this season. Play around with different colors and sizes for sharp but on-trend outfits.
12. Power Suits
Karlie Kloss is just one of so many fashionable women who rocked power suits at New York Fashion Week. While Karlie wore hers with a crop top, you can wear power suits the classic way with a crisp white shirt.
13. Pleats
Pleats of all sizes are in this season as well. A pleated skirt is also a refreshing change from your usual work outfits. Pick a colorful pleated skirt and pair it with a white shirt for a stylish work outfit.
14. Metallics
Glitter is out (for now), metallics are in. Silver, gold, copper, and even rose gold are making serious headlines this season as huge fall fashion trends. Metallics are an edgy way to add glamour to your everyday outfits!
15. Boho
These girls are giving us some serious #SquadGoals! They’re also giving us all the ways we can rock boho style this season: off-the-shoulder tops, maxi dresses, and fun geometric prints.
